> There are plenty of places where empty collections are returned from public
> API in methods written like:
> {code}
> public List<Exception> getExceptions()
> {
> return exceptions == null ? Collections.<Exception>emptyList() :
> exceptions;
> }
> {code}
> The issue with this is that the empty list is immutable but the collection
> returned for the nun-null case is not immutable.
> All those methods should return a collection with consistent "mutability":
> either mutable, either immutable.
> Given empty immutable collections do not cause harm until now, switching
> consistently to immutable collections is more conservative and should not be
> risky
